Dr Khalilur Rahman, the Chief Adviser’s High Representative on Rohingya Issues and Priority Issues, has been entrusted with an additional responsibility as the National Security Adviser.
The Cabinet Division issued a notification on Wednesday (April 9), officially revising Khalilur Rahman’s designation to ‘National Security Adviser and High Representative on Rohingya Issues.’
The notification also highlighted that he will assist the Chief Adviser in fulfilling duties related to the Ministry of Defence.
Khalilur Rahman was initially appointed as the Chief Adviser’s High Representative on Rohingya Issues and Priority Issues on November 19 last year, with the status, salary, allowances, and facilities equivalent to that of an adviser.
